Program areas at The Coleridge Initiative
The administrative data research facility (adrf) is a federally certified secure data facility where colerdige hosts administrative data sets from state and federal agencies. Working insdie The adrf, agency staff can combine data sets to answer critical questions, while guaranteeing confidentiality and privacy.
Research & training - Coleridge works with analysts from state and federal agencies to answer critical questions using adminstrative data, in order to make evidence-based policy decisions. We acheive this by storing, linking, and analyzing sensitive data, as well as training agency staff to acquire modern data skills.
General program - The Coleridge Initiative is a not-for-profit organization, originally established at new york university, that is working with governments to ensure that data is more effectively used for public decision-making. We achieve this goal by working with government agencies to create value for The tax payer from The careful use of data, by building new technologies to enable secure access to and sharing of confidential microdata, and by training agency staff to acquire modern data skills.
